Deportivo La Coruna are struggling to find an agreement with Arsenal over the return of Lucas Perez.
Depor president Tino Fernandez admits they're being priced out of a deal for the striker.
"Lucas is at a great club who made a big financial effort for him, there's a high level there and also the desire of the club is not to look for an exit," he said.
"We've spoken to Arsenal, we were interested and we informed them of that, although it's true that that was days ago and other things have happened since then, like the fact that he will not be with the team for a few games."
Having been left out of the squad for Arsenal's pre-season tour of Australia and China Lucas is expected to return to Spain in the coming weeks as he targets a spot in the country's World Cup squad.
